[Q] siyah dual boot

hello all seached around for this but got lost,ive just geared up dual boot jellybam primary and ics stock on secondary, what id like to know is if i8 flash another rom for secondary will it install its own kernal and make me loose siyah and dual boot setup? thanx anyone
xmanz said:
hello all seached around for this but got lost,ive just geared up dual boot jellybam primary and ics stock on secondary, what id like to know is if i8 flash another rom for secondary will it install its own kernal and make me loose siyah and dual boot setup? thanx anyone
Click to expand...
Click to collapse
No, your kernel won't be touched. Just make sure it's possible to flash the new second rom with the Siyah kernel you use right now.

[Q] Installed wrong kernel

As the title says, I installed the wrong kernel when trying to root my phone... and now my phone wont boot
unfortunatly I don't know which kernel version I originally had so I'm a little worried that I'll have to spend all night trying every possible kernel version until it boots...
Can anyone suggest an easier way? is there a universal kernel that will get me at least to the menu section?
thanks for looking guys
Can you boot into Download mode? If so, which Android version are you on right now?
Yeah I can boot into download mode and I'm running version 4.1.2
I'm downloading I9100XWLSD_I9100MOBLSC_MOB.zip which I think is the original ROM and I'm hoping it comes with the original kernel as well...
I should just flash them both with odin right?

If you're interested in a little tinkering, you could try flashing Siyah v6 beta 5 kernel via odin, and see if your phone boots up. Siyah v6 supports JB 4.1.2, and it will replace your current kernel. So, theoretically, your phone should boot back up.
Maybe it was already clear, but just flash the Siyah kernel first, before you try flashing a whole rom. Flashing Siyah might solve the whole problem, and you will have root access afterwards.

This brickbug can only appear in stock 4.0.4 recovery, so you are safe.
You can try to flash other kernels (.zip files) as well through CWM. But pay attention that you search for the right ones, that are made for your device and your Android version.
